How Do Push Button Sound Module and Touch Sensor Sound Module Compare for Toy Procurement?

Advanced Push Button Sound Module

The push button sound module delivers plug-and-play simplicity, tactile feedback, and robust reliability—ideal for entry-level and educational toys. It’s favored for its compatibility with various audio formats, minimal setup, and broad accessibility, making it a staple in mass-market toy production. In contrast, the touch sensor sound module offers seamless interaction, sleek design, and enhanced user engagement—suited for premium and tech-forward toys targeting older children and tech-savvy parents. Both address distinct pain points: Push Button modules are preferred for durability and ease of use, while Touch Sensor modules appeal to buyers seeking modern, interactive experiences.

Technological innovations in push button sound module include support for MP3/WAV formats, plug-and-play operation, and compact designs, while touch sensor sound module features capacitive sensing, programmable responses, and advanced circuitry. Push Button modules require minimal engineering and are widely adopted in promotional and educational toys, while Touch Sensor modules demand more advanced integration but enable dynamic, responsive interactions.

Feature Push Button Sound Module Touch Sensor Sound Module
Ease of Use Plug-and-play, tactile feedback Seamless touch interaction
Durability High, robust mechanical design Moderate, depends on sensor quality
Audio Format Support MP3, WAV, highly compressed digital MP3, WAV, custom programmable
Target Market Entry-level, educational toys Premium, tech-forward toys
Cost $0.80–$1.50/unit $1.20–$2.50/unit
Customization Limited, fixed button functions High, programmable responses

The push button sound module excels in durability and ease of use, while the touch sensor sound module stands out for its modern interaction and programmability.

How Should Durability, Application, and Long-Term Costs Guide Your Module Selection?

Durable Touch Sensor Sound Module

Durability is critical in toy manufacturing. The push button sound module typically offers a longer lifespan, with mechanical switches rated for 100,000+ actuations and robust resistance to wear. In contrast, touch sensor sound module relies on capacitive sensors, which can be sensitive to dirt, moisture, and repeated use, but offer sleek, modern designs. Application scenarios differ: Push Button modules are ideal for rugged, high-traffic toys, while Touch Sensor modules suit premium, interactive toys where aesthetics and engagement matter most.

Long-term costs include initial purchase price, maintenance, replacement frequency, and hidden costs such as warranty claims and integration complexity. Push Button modules have lower upfront and maintenance costs, while Touch Sensor modules may incur higher integration and replacement costs due to sensor fragility. A 5-year cost outlook reveals the following:

Cost Factor Push Button Sound Module Touch Sensor Sound Module
Initial Purchase $0.80–$1.50/unit $1.20–$2.50/unit
Maintenance Minimal, simple cleaning Moderate, sensor cleaning required
Replacement Frequency Low, 100,000+ cycles Medium, sensor wear possible
Integration Complexity Low, plug-and-play High, programming required
Hidden Costs Low Medium

Durability and cost efficiency favor push button sound module for high-volume, rugged toys, while touch sensor sound module offers premium engagement but requires careful maintenance and integration.
